(04.02 LC) Jessica and Nancy are members of different video game libraries. Jessica pays a membership fee of $40, and she pays $5 for every video game she rents. The following function shows the total amount of money, y, in dollars, that Nancy pays for renting x number of video games: y = 4x + 30. How many more dollars does Jessica pay for a membership fee than Nancy? (5 points) $1 $4 $10 $36

Jessica pays $10 more for membership. The function for the amount that Jessica pays in dollars, y, for renting x number of video games would be y = 5x + 40. To determine how much more a membership costs for Jessica, subtract 30 from 40 to get 10.
